Christian Rossipal introduces a 2017 Swedish Information Video for Asylum Seekers.  In the wake of the “European Refugee Crisis” in 2015, when more than 240,000 people entered Sweden to seek asylum, a controversial age assessment technique was introduced in the country. Since many of the asylum seekers claimed to be under the age of 18 – and thus eligible for certain child privileges protected by law – the increasingly restrictive Swedish government gave The National Board of Forensic Medicine (RMV) the mandate to create a new process for age assessment.
